About Agne Balke

Agnė Balkė is a furniture designer passionate about her work. In her everyday life she is interested in design, music, arts, personal development and other kinds of creativity. She believes that all parts of her life gives an inspiration to each other. Design for her takes a big part of her life. She also gets inspiration from nature, ornaments, folk motifs, different cultures. In her works Agnė likes to combine minimalism with details as an accent and especially pays attention to product quality, materials, function and aesthetics.

Interview with Agne Balke

Agne Balke ("AB") interviewed on Monday, 16 May.

Could you please tell us about your experience as a designer, artist, architect or creator?

AB : I graduated interior design. And now I'm working as a furniture designer.

How did you become a designer?

AB : When I was at 10th class at school, we had to choose profile and to think a little bit, who we are going to be. I turned over the book about specialties, which I found in library and I saw designer specialty. I thought, that it would be nice, but not real, because I do not go to art school. And I just forgot it. After some months my friend invited to enter an art school. I was so successful, that the school accepted me already to second class. And after one year, when I was graduating my school, I decided to choose design studies. Everything became reality very fast, I could not expect that before.

What are your priorities, technique and style when designing?

AB : My priority is pleasure for eyes, body, functionality, details, problem solution. I design using a lot of tools and techniques which helps me to achieve the best result. It doesn't matter it is render or sometimes physical models. Depends on situation.

Which emotions do you feel when designing?

AB : First everything is abstract, so the sense also abstract. Later it becomes more clear in sketches and mind. Then starts the process making it to become a reality. Tests, details, thinking about, also sketches, models and so on. The process everytime is different, which is very interesting. For me the finished project felling is as a gift :)

What particular aspects of your background shaped you as a designer?

AB : Love for arts, perseverance, thoroughness. All life was as a preparation, all kind of arts as music, painting , hand made things was as an exercise. And perseverance always helps to believe in projects and make it happen.

What is your growth path? What are your future plans? What is your dream design project?

AB : My path was unexpected. When I was a child i was playing piano, guitar and singing in choir. But I wanted to try something more. So i decided to access art school, but i was already a teenager, so it was quite late time. But I was lucky and my path turned from music to painting and drawing. After one year i accessed to interior design College.
